Why AI Is a Governance Question, Not Just a Technology Question

When an organization considers deploying AI, the impulse is to treat it as a technology decision: "Let the IT department decide. If it works, it works." This approach creates blind spots that expose the organization to regulatory, operational, and reputational risk.

AI is fundamentally a governance question. Here's why:

The Risk Perspective

AI introduces novel failure modes that traditional systems do not:

  • Accuracy drift: An AI system deployed 18 months ago, once accurate, has degraded as the environment changed. It is now flagging false positives at twice the original rate. Who monitors for this?
  • Bias amplification: An AI system trained on historical data learns to replicate historical discrimination. It approves loans at higher rates for men than women, yet the logic is hidden in millions of parameters.
  • Data dependency: The AI system depends on data quality you have no control over—a vendor's data feed, a third-party integration, user-generated content. If that data becomes contaminated, the system fails silently.
  • Uncontrolled use: An AI system approved for one business unit is copied and deployed by another, in an untested context, without the controls that made it safe in the original context.

These are not IT risks. They are business risks, compliance risks, and strategic risks. Governance is required to identify and mitigate them.

The Compliance Perspective

Regulators increasingly hold organizations accountable for AI deployment:

  • Fair lending rules: If an AI system denies credit to protected classes at higher rates than other customers, it may violate fair lending law—even if the bias was unintentional.
  • Data privacy regulations: If an AI system processes personal data of EU residents, GDPR applies. Consent, data minimization, rights to explanation—all are mandatory.
  • Employment law: If an AI system assesses employees for termination, promotion, or pay, many jurisdictions now require explainability, bias auditing, and employee consent.
  • Financial services rules: Regulators expect organizations to understand models they rely on. "The vendor said it was accurate" is not an acceptable governance response.

Compliance professionals must assess whether AI use complies with these emerging requirements. This is a legal question, not a technology question.

The Audit Perspective

Internal auditors are accountable for verifying that controls are in place and operating effectively. This includes AI systems:

  • Input controls: Is the training data adequate? Is it unbiased? Is it secure?
  • Processing controls: Is there monitoring for accuracy and drift? Are there escalation procedures?
  • Output controls: Is there human review of AI-assisted decisions? Is documentation adequate?
  • Management review: Does leadership monitor AI system performance? Is performance acceptable?

Auditors must develop audit procedures for AI systems. This requires understanding AI, not just IT.

The Governance Perspective

Governance requires that decisions are made through defined processes, with appropriate approval authority, accountability, and documentation. AI systems must fit within this discipline:

  • Approval process: Who approves AI deployment? What are the approval criteria?
  • Escalation: If an AI system is high-risk, what governance committee must approve?
  • Transparency: Do stakeholders understand when AI is being used?
  • Accountability: When an AI-assisted decision causes harm, who is accountable? (The answer: humans, not the AI.)

Enterprise governance ensures that AI deployment reflects organizational values, risk tolerance, and regulatory expectations.

The Governance Takeaway: AI deployment without governance oversight is how organizations incur compliance penalties, lose trust, and fail audits. Oversight professionals are the organizational guardians of governance discipline applied to AI.

Why Oversight Professionals Are Uniquely Positioned to Govern AI

You bring five core competencies to AI governance that are essential and difficult to replace:

1. Evidence Discipline

You are trained to demand evidence and verification. When a business unit claims, "Our AI system is 95% accurate," you do not accept the claim. You ask: "Who tested accuracy? On what data? What does accuracy mean in this context? Was the test independent?"

This evidence discipline is critical governance control. Without it, vendors' marketing claims become organizational policy. With it, you create accountability: "Show me the evidence, or we cannot deploy."

2. Risk Thinking

You think systematically about risk: What could go wrong? How likely? What is the business impact? What controls mitigate? AI systems have identifiable failure modes: hallucination, bias, data contamination, drift, uncontrolled use, shadow AI. You are trained to assess these risks systematically.

A machine learning engineer might ask, "Does the model work?" A risk professional asks, "What are all the ways this model could fail, and what is the business consequence?" These are complementary, but the second is essential for governance.

3. Process Discipline

You understand that governance requires defined processes: Who makes decisions? What is the approval authority? What documentation is required? You know that ad-hoc decision-making is a control failure.

This discipline applies directly to AI governance. Without it, AI systems are deployed informally, without testing or escalation. With it, you establish: deployment criteria, testing requirements, approval thresholds, monitoring processes, and escalation procedures.

4. Healthy Skepticism

You question claims. "How do you know that?" "What is your evidence?" "What are the assumptions?" This skepticism is essential when evaluating AI systems. Vendors claim fairness, accuracy, reliability, transparency. Your job is to verify these claims, not accept them.

A culture of verification, rather than trust, is how governance prevents AI systems from failing undetected in production.

5. Holistic Perspective

You see connections across the organization. You understand that a decision in one area—deployment of an AI system for fraud detection in Finance—affects other areas: compliance risk (fair lending implications), audit scope (new controls to test), operational risk (if the system fails, what happens?), reputational risk (if the system is biased, what is the PR impact?).

This perspective is invaluable for AI governance. It ensures that deployments are not siloed decisions but are integrated into organizational risk and control frameworks.

Your Specific Responsibilities in AI Governance

Based on your role—whether you are in internal audit, compliance, risk management, or enterprise governance—your responsibilities differ. But they share common themes:

Responsibility 1: Identify AI in Use

You cannot govern what you do not know exists. Your first responsibility is to develop a comprehensive inventory of AI systems in use.

This includes:

  • Official AI: Systems formally deployed by technology teams, documented, and approved
  • Departmental AI: Systems deployed by business units (often purchased SaaS tools with AI components)
  • Shadow AI: Systems used informally—an employee using ChatGPT to draft compliance documentation, a team using an analytics tool with embedded ML, an individual using a generative AI tool to process confidential data

Shadow AI is the most dangerous because it is undocumented, uncontrolled, and often involves sensitive data. Your responsibility is to detect it, understand its scope, and escalate it for governance.

How to identify AI in use:

  • Survey business units: "What systems do you use to make decisions? Are any AI-powered?"
  • Review technology implementations: new vendor tools often have AI components not widely understood
  • Monitor SaaS and cloud tools: many include AI/ML features by default
  • Ask about generative AI use: ChatGPT, Claude, Gemini, Copilot usage
  • Assess third-party relationships: do vendors use AI in their services to you?

Responsibility 2: Assess Risk

For each AI system identified, systematically assess risk across five dimensions:

Accuracy Risk: How reliable is the system? What is the documented error rate? How was accuracy measured? Is accuracy being monitored? What is the acceptable tolerance for errors?

Bias Risk: Does the system treat different groups fairly? Has bias testing been performed? What groups were tested (gender, race, age, geography, customer type)? Were any disparities found? If so, how are they mitigated?

Data Risk: What data does the system access or process? Is that data classified appropriately? Are access controls adequate? Is there a privacy impact? Could data be breached? Could data be contaminated?

Operational Risk: If the system fails, what is the business impact? Is there a fallback process? How quickly can the system be taken offline? What is the recovery time?

Compliance Risk: Does the system's use comply with applicable laws and regulations? Are there data privacy implications? Employment law implications? Fair lending implications? Regulatory reporting implications?

Assessment Tool: Create a risk assessment template for AI systems. For each system, document: system name, owner, description, AI type, risk ratings across the five dimensions, mitigating controls, and escalation status.

Responsibility 3: Verify Controls Are in Place

For each risk identified, verify that controls exist to mitigate it:

Input Controls:

  • Is training data documented? What is the source? Is it representative of current use?
  • Is training data validated for quality and bias before use?
  • Is data access restricted to those who need it?

Processing Controls:

  • Is the AI model documented? Is there a model card describing design, performance, limitations?
  • Is accuracy monitored in production? How frequently?
  • Is bias monitored in production? Are performance metrics tracked by demographic group?
  • Is drift detected? Does performance remain acceptable over time?
  • Are there escalation procedures when accuracy degrades or bias is detected?

Output Controls:

  • Is there human review of AI-assisted decisions? What is the review process?
  • For high-stakes decisions, is there additional review or approval required?
  • Are decisions documented? Can they be traced back to the AI system and the human review?

Management Review Controls:

  • Does leadership monitor system performance? How frequently?
  • Are performance metrics reported to governance committees?
  • When performance is unacceptable, is corrective action required?

Responsibility 4: Monitor Ongoing Performance

Verification at deployment is not sufficient. AI systems must be monitored continuously:

  • Is accuracy remaining acceptable? Or is it drifting?
  • Are there signs of emerging bias?
  • Is the system still being used as intended?
  • Have controls remained operating? Or have they been bypassed?
  • Is shadow use developing (the system being used in contexts for which it was not designed)?

Establish monitoring cadence: quarterly at minimum for high-risk systems, at least annually for all others.

Responsibility 5: Escalate and Remediate

When issues are identified, escalate and ensure remediation:

  • Escalate findings appropriately: To data governance, IT security, compliance, business leadership, board committees as needed
  • Require corrective action: Retraining the model, adjusting thresholds, enhancing controls, or system replacement
  • Verify remediation: Do not accept management's word. Verify that corrective actions are effective
  • Document: Maintain audit trail of findings, management responses, and remediation verification

AI Governance Within the Three Lines of Defense

The three lines of defense model structures oversight accountability across the organization. Understanding how AI governance fits within this model is essential:

First Line of Defense: Business Operations and Management

Responsibility: Business units that deploy or use AI systems are responsible for ensuring they operate correctly and comply with organizational policy.

First-line AI controls include:

  • Testing before deployment
  • Monitoring accuracy and bias in production
  • Documenting decisions made with AI assistance
  • Escalating AI system issues to management and governance
  • Retraining systems when performance degrades

First-line responsibility for AI governance: Business leadership must understand which systems are AI-powered, what their limitations are, and ensure adequate first-line controls are in place and operating.

Second Line of Defense: Compliance, Risk, and Data Governance Functions

Responsibility: These functions—compliance teams, risk management, data governance, IT security—establish AI policies, standards, and monitoring processes. They work with the first line to embed controls.

Second-line AI functions include:

  • Compliance: Ensures AI use complies with applicable regulations; provides legal assessment; documents compliance determinations
  • Risk Management: Assesses AI risks; establishes risk appetite and tolerance; monitors enterprise-wide AI risk posture
  • Data Governance: Establishes standards for training data quality, security, and bias; oversees data used in AI systems
  • IT Security: Ensures AI systems are secure; protects models and data from unauthorized access or tampering

Second-line oversight: These functions monitor first-line controls and provide assurance to executive leadership that AI governance is effective.

Third Line of Defense: Internal Audit

Responsibility: Internal audit independently assesses whether first and second-line controls are operating effectively and provides assurance to senior leadership and the audit committee.

Third-line AI audit procedures include:

  • Testing controls over AI systems (input, processing, output, management review)
  • Assessing whether AI is being used appropriately and within governance
  • Identifying shadow AI and escalating for governance
  • Following up on prior-year audit recommendations related to AI systems
  • Providing board audit committee with assessment of organizational AI risk posture

Third-line independence: Internal audit must have sufficient expertise in AI governance to conduct meaningful audits. This may require training, hiring expertise, or engaging external specialists.

Integration Example: Three Lines of Defense for a Fraud Detection AI System

  • First Line (Finance): Tests the fraud detection system before deployment; monitors accuracy and false positive rates daily; escalates when accuracy drops below 85%; investigates and documents false alarms; retrains when performance degrades
  • Second Line (Risk + Compliance): Assesses bias quarterly (stratified performance by vendor type, geography, department); monitors data quality; ensures compliance with fair lending regulations; escalates bias findings to leadership
  • Third Line (Internal Audit): Tests first-line control procedures quarterly; verifies data quality controls are operating; validates accuracy monitoring results; tests a sample of flagged transactions; assesses management's response to bias findings; reports to audit committee on system's control environment

Detecting Shadow AI: A Critical Responsibility

Shadow AI—AI systems used informally, without governance oversight—is perhaps the most significant AI governance risk. It includes:

  • Employees using ChatGPT or Claude to draft compliance documentation, policies, or risk assessments
  • Teams using AI-powered analytics without documenting that AI is involved
  • Individuals processing confidential data through public generative AI platforms
  • Business units deploying AI tools purchased as SaaS without IT or governance approval

Shadow AI is dangerous because:

  • It is uncontrolled: There is no testing, no monitoring, no escalation process
  • It is often inaccurate: Users are unaware of AI limitations (hallucination, bias, lack of understanding) and accept AI output without verification
  • It poses compliance risk: Sensitive data processed through public AI platforms may violate data privacy regulations
  • It creates reputational risk: If biased AI output is used to make a decision, the organization bears responsibility

How to detect shadow AI:

  • Ask directly: In surveys and business reviews, ask teams: "Do you use any AI tools? ChatGPT? Claude? Copilot? Other AI-powered tools?"
  • Monitor external tool usage: Use cloud access security brokers (CASB) and security tools to detect use of public AI platforms
  • Review recent technology implementations: When business units report new tools or efficiency gains, ask whether AI is involved
  • Listen for language clues: Terms like "I used an AI to..." or "The model suggested..." indicate shadow AI
  • Assess risk: For shadow AI identified, assess: Is sensitive data involved? Is the output used in decisions affecting customers, employees, or compliance? Is accuracy verified?

How to remediate shadow AI:

  • Educate: Help teams understand AI limitations, particularly hallucination and bias
  • Establish policy: Define where AI use is acceptable, where it is prohibited, and where it requires controls
  • Provide alternatives: If teams need AI-powered tools, provide approved, controlled alternatives rather than forcing them to choose between prohibition and violation
  • Escalate appropriately: For high-risk shadow AI (processing of sensitive data, use in high-stakes decisions), escalate to compliance and leadership

Case Examples: AI Governance in Action

Case 1: Internal Audit Testing Controls Over Vendor Payment Fraud Detection

Scenario: Finance has deployed an AI system to flag suspicious vendor payments for investigation. The system has been in production for 18 months.

Your audit objective: Verify that controls over the system are adequate and operating effectively.

What you would test:

  • Training data: Request documentation of the system's training data. Verify it is representative: vendor types, payment amounts, geographies, departments. Assess whether it reflects current transaction patterns or historical patterns that have changed.
  • Accuracy monitoring: Pull the last 12 months of accuracy monitoring reports. Verify accuracy remains above 85% (your governance threshold). If accuracy has degraded, follow up on whether management detected it and took corrective action.
  • Bias monitoring: Request stratified performance metrics: is the system accurate across vendor types, geographies, departments? If performance varies significantly, this suggests bias. Escalate to risk management.
  • False alarm investigation: Test a sample of transactions flagged by the AI system but not investigated (false positives). For each, verify: was there documented reason to not investigate? Was the override documented? How frequently is the system overridden? (High override frequency suggests the system's threshold may be miscalibrated.)
  • Escalation process: When accuracy or bias issues are detected, is there a defined escalation process? Has it been tested?

Possible findings:

  • "The fraud detection system lacks documented procedures for override decisions. In 12 of 20 transactions sampled, no documentation existed explaining why an AI flag was not investigated. We recommend: establish override decision documentation requirement; implement monthly reporting on override frequency and reasons; assess whether high override rates indicate system miscalibration."
  • "Accuracy monitoring is not stratified by vendor type. Preliminary analysis suggests the system performs accurately for small, recurring vendors but is less accurate for large, one-off transactions. We recommend: conduct stratified accuracy analysis; assess whether the system requires bias mitigation or retraining."

Case 2: Compliance Assessment of Employee Risk Scoring AI

Scenario: The organization is considering deploying an AI system to assess employee compliance risk and inform disciplinary decisions.

Your compliance responsibility: Assess whether the proposed use complies with applicable laws.

What you would assess:

  • Data privacy: What employee data will the system process? Conduct a data privacy impact assessment (DPIA) under GDPR, CCPA, or other applicable regulations. Determine what consent is required, what data minimization principles apply, and what retention rules govern the data.
  • Employment law: In what jurisdictions are employees located? Review employment law requirements in those jurisdictions for AI in employment decisions. Many jurisdictions now require: explainability (employees have right to know why they were scored as high-risk), fairness assessment (system must not discriminate based on protected characteristics), and consent.
  • Anti-discrimination law: Assess whether the system could have disparate impact on protected groups. If it does, can the organization justify it as business-necessary?
  • Transparency and notice: Must employees be notified that an AI system is being used? Do they have a right to explanation? To opt out?

Possible compliance determination: "The employee risk scoring system may be deployed subject to: (1) Explicit employee consent obtained before data collection; (2) Transparency notice: employees must be informed that an AI system is used to assess risk; (3) Explainability: employees must be able to request explanation of their risk score; (4) Fairness assessment: the system must be tested for disparate impact across protected groups; any disparities must be addressed; (5) Bias monitoring: monthly analysis of outcomes by protected group; findings reported to HR and legal; (6) Data minimization: only collect and retain data necessary for the assessment; (7) GDPR compliance: for EU-based employees, GDPR Article 22 rights apply—employees may contest fully automated decision-making. Recommendation: engage legal counsel in compliance jurisdictions before deployment."

Case 3: Risk Management Assessment of Enterprise AI Risk Posture

Scenario: The organization has conducted an AI inventory and identified 12 AI systems in use. You need to assess enterprise-wide AI risk.

Your risk assessment objective: Characterize the organization's aggregate AI risk and make a recommendation on risk appetite.

What you would assess:

  • System inventory: For each of the 12 systems, categorize by risk: high-risk (affects customers, involves sensitive data, involves decisions affecting compliance), medium-risk (internal use, less critical to business), or low-risk (advisory only, easily overridden).
  • Control maturity: For high-risk systems, assess maturity of controls across five dimensions: accuracy monitoring, bias monitoring, data quality, human review, and escalation. Rate each as mature, developing, or immature.
  • Shadow AI: Assess prevalence. Is there significant shadow AI use? If so, how much sensitive data is at risk?
  • Governance: Is there an AI governance policy? Is it enforced? Do business units understand it?

Possible risk conclusion: "Based on our assessment, the organization has moderate AI risk. Three high-risk systems (fraud detection, customer credit assessment, employee performance) are in use. Of these, one (fraud detection) has mature controls; two have developing controls. We recommend: (1) Accelerate control maturity for the two customer-facing systems to mature by Q3; (2) Conduct enterprise AI governance assessment; (3) Establish policy prohibiting processing of sensitive data through public AI platforms (shadow AI); (4) Provide training on AI acceptable use for all employees; (5) Establish enterprise AI governance committee with representation from business, compliance, risk, and audit."

Key Takeaways: Your Role in AI Governance

  • AI governance is not optional. AI deployment brings governance obligations that touch risk, compliance, audit, and control. Oversight professionals are accountable for ensuring governance is in place.
  • You are uniquely positioned. Your evidence discipline, risk thinking, process discipline, skepticism, and holistic perspective make you ideally suited to govern AI. Leverage these strengths.
  • Your responsibilities span five core functions: Identify AI in use; assess risk; verify controls; monitor performance; escalate and remediate. These apply across audit, compliance, and risk roles.
  • Three lines of defense provides the structure. First line operates AI systems and first-line controls. Second line establishes policy, standards, and monitoring. Third line audits. All three are necessary for effective governance.
  • Shadow AI is a critical risk. Most dangerous is AI in use that you do not know exists. Detecting and governing shadow AI is a priority responsibility.
  • Verification, not trust. Do not accept vendor claims, management assertions, or employee confidence without verification. Evidence discipline applied to AI is governance at its best.
  • Human judgment is essential. AI assists decision-making; humans are accountable. Governance ensures that humans remain in the loop, understand AI limitations, and maintain final authority.
